#064440 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#064440 is composed of 2.4% red, 26.7%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.9% yellow and 73.3% black. It has a hue angle of 176.1 degrees, a saturation of 83.8% and a lightness of 14.5%. #064440 color hex could be obtained by blending #0c8880 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#064440
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010e0d is the darkest color, while #fbf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#064440
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#222827 is the less saturated color, while #004a45 is the most saturated one.
